×
加载中...
Thunder:现象级的学院派公链项目 | 大都会资本
2018-06-08 17:33

提到公链,现在区块链市场充斥着大量鼓吹TPS的项目,用诸如侧链、分片、子链等技术把TPS提升到10万,噢不,10万还太低了,现在市场上充斥大量号称TPS 100万以上的项目。


在这么多大跃进的浮夸公链项目里头,却有两股清流——两个由高校教授主导的学院派公链项目。一个是MIT的教授、图灵奖得主Sivio Micali发布的Algorand项目;另外一个是康奈尔大学教授Elain Shi(第一份关于比特币和分散式智能合约)发布的Thunder项目。


大都会资本作为Thunder最早期的战略投资方,在全球化的公链技术有深入研究,对各类公链的技术做过深入比较。


Algorand由algorithm(算法)和random(随机)两个词合成,顾名思义,就是基于随机算法的公共账本协议(public ledger),建立一个低能耗、高速度、民主化、可拓展性好而且几乎不会出现分叉的分布式账本,希望能够提升区块链底层性能。


Thunder同样世界顶尖学术界及区块链专家成立的项目,有望成为下一个现象级的区块链公链。与Algorand对比而言,Thunder项目也是以解决区块链性能瓶颈为首要任务的下一代区块链底层技术基础平台,使用自主设计的共识算法,可帮助现有区块链项目提高交易处理速度的1000倍以上。


那么同样作为学院派的公链项目,Algorand和Thunder有什么异同呢?


我们对Algorand和Thunder技术作了比较,Thunder和Algorand都结合了顺境异步模式和逆境同步模式,以优化总体性能。但两者差别很大:



  1. Thunder更简单、高效 

更适用于大规模系统


Thunder的共识机制设计的极其简单,在友好环境下,使用快速模式只需一轮投票即可确认交易;在恶意环境下,使用慢速模式保证安全和数据真实。


Algorand则仍是基于经典区块链的共识机制,所以实现非常复杂。


对于大规模分布式系统来说,简单设计至关重要。


  2. Thunder更适用 

可服务于已有区块链项目


Thunder可以用来加速任何已有区块链,可以是Layer-1方案也可以是Layer-2的方案。


Algorand需要对共识层做全新的重设计。相比于现在已经证明鲁棒性较强的区块链式共识机制,Algorand的这种新设计更像是向传统共识机制的倒退


  3. Thunder容错率更高 


Algorand只能容忍1/3的节点攻击,Thunder可以承受49%的攻击




 英文原文 



Both Algorand and Thunder combine an asynchronous optimistic path and a synchronous fallback, but the differences are significant:


Our most important revelation is that if we were to combine an asynchronous optimistic path and a synchronous fallback, both the fast path and the fallback can be made extremely simple: the fast path is a single round of voting and the fallback is a simple blockchain (PoW or PoS).


Algorand instead relies on classical-style consensus and thus is very complicated. Note that simplicity is extremely important for large-scale distributed systems.


Thunder can be used to accelerate any existing blockchain, it can be either a layer-1 or layer-2 solution.


Algorand requires a clean-slate redesign of the consensus layer — and rather than relying on blockchain-style consensus which has been shown to be robust on a large scale both empirically and mathematically, their redesign appears to be a step backward by reverting to classical style consensus.


Algorand tolerates only 1/3 corruption where Thunder can tolerate up to minority (in computing power or stake).


图中Thunder首席科学家Eliane Shi (右一)与以太坊创始人Vitalik(中间)共同为参加康奈尔大学举办的加密训练营的学生颁发证书




Thunder项目是由来自MIT、Cornell的行业顶尖专家及成功连续创业者等创办。团队基于多年科研成果Thunderella搭建的下一代高速低延时区块链代币系统和应用开发平台,彻底解决第一代第二代系统存在的性能瓶颈和功能扩展问题。大都会资本在最早期投资了Thunder, 是该项目最早的投资方。


扫码下载app 最新资讯实时掌握